Piling repair services involve assessing and restoring the structural integrity of foundation piles that support a building or structure. This process typically includes inspecting the existing piles to identify signs of damage, deterioration, or movement, followed by implementing appropriate repair methods. Common techniques may involve underpinning, pile reinforcement, or replacement to ensure the stability of the foundation. Proper piling repair can help prolong the lifespan of a structure and prevent further structural issues caused by compromised support systems.
These services address a range of foundation problems, such as uneven settling, sinking, or shifting of a building. When piles become weakened or damaged due to factors like soil movement, moisture exposure, or age, they can lead to cracks in walls, uneven floors, or even structural failure. Piling repair helps mitigate these risks by restoring the load-bearing capacity of the foundation, thereby maintaining the safety and stability of the property.

Foundation Pier Repair Cost - Repairing or replacing foundation piers typically ranges from $1,000 to $3,500 per pier, depending on size and accessibility. For example, a standard pier repair in Homewood, IL, might cost around $2,000.
Pile Replacement Expenses - Pile replacement costs can vary from $3,000 to $10,000 per pile, influenced by soil conditions and pile type. Local contractors may charge approximately $6,000 for replacing multiple piles in a residential property.
Cost Factors for Piling Repairs - The total cost depends on the number of piles, extent of damage, and site conditions, with typical projects ranging from $5,000 to $20,000. Unexpected complications can increase expenses beyond initial estimates.
Average Repair Budget - Homeowners generally allocate between $8,000 and $15,000 for comprehensive piling repair services in the area. Contact local service providers to obtain tailored estimates based on specific project need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common reasons for piling damage? Piling damage can result from soil settlement, corrosion, or natural wear over time, affecting the stability of structures.
How do contractors assess piling issues? They typically perform inspections and specialized testing to determine the extent of damage and the appropriate repair methods.
What repair options are available for damaged pilings? Repair methods may include pile jacking, reinforcement, or replacement, depending on the severity of the damage.
How long does piling repair usually take? The duration varies based on the extent of damage and the repair method chosen, with local contractors providing specific timelines.
Is piling repair necessary for structural safety? Yes, addressing damaged or compromised pilings is important to maintain the safety and stability of the structure.
